Bristol Community College facts and stats
Bristol Community College enrolls about 6,950 undergraduate students. Bristol is located in a suburban campus setting, with a 15:1 student-to-faculty ratio.

What you'll actually pay
Bristol is a public institution with in-state tuition of $576 and out-of-state tuition of $5,520. To be considered for financial aid on time, submit the FAFSA by Bristol’s May 1 priority deadline.

Bristol Community College lists out-of-state tuition at $5,520, while in-state tuition is $576. Room and board is estimated at $9,548, which can be a major part of the overall budget. Actual costs can vary based on course load, living arrangements, fees, books, and financial need, so students should review their aid offer carefully.
